Ford Turbo Diesel Radiator Additive

I need to add Ford's recommended radiator additive to my '99 F250 SD - but alas, there's no radiator cap. Can I put the additive in my coolant reservoir, or do I need to pop a hose to get it directly into the radiator?

The cap on the degas bottle is your pressure cap. Just pour the appropriate amount of SCA (FW-16) into the degas bottle and you are done. Give it a few days and retest to make sure you added the proper amount, you are looking for a reading around 2.1-2.3 and roughly a 50% mix of antifreeze.
